I've used the single Leaf stamp called Magnificent Maple for this quick card using the Circle Card Thinlit die.


This is the first side.  Cardstock used is Early Espresso, Pistashio Pudding and Very Vanilla.  The Leave was stamped in Old Olve ink onto the Pistachio card then punched with the X-large circle punch.  Here is the flip side.  I've actually stamped the same leaf image twice and punched out two of them, so either side of the flipped circle are the same.


The patterned paper is from the pack from the last Mini catalogue called Tea for Two.  Now many people have mentioned how there is no room to write inside these cards and I also agree, that is if you intend your message to be private.  However, for the most part, it's very easy to extend your card, or you might like to try what I do.  I just line the back panel of the card with some Very Vanilla card (in this example), that you can easily write your message onto.  I've taken a photo of the back to show as well.
